Description
Salmon Wellington Pastry Bites are an irresistible appetizer that combines flaky puff pastry with tender salmon, creamy goat cheese, and fresh dill, all accented by a hint of lemon zest.
Ingredients
Scale
- 1 sheet puff pastry, thawed
- 8 ounces fresh salmon fillet, skin removed and diced
- 4 ounces goat cheese, softened
- 1 tablespoon fresh dill, chopped
- 1 teaspoon lemon zest
- Salt and pepper, to taste
- 1 egg, beaten (for egg wash)
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C).
- On a floured surface, roll out the puff pastry and cut it into 2-inch squares.
- In a mixing bowl, combine salmon, goat cheese, dill, lemon zest, salt, and pepper.
- Place a spoonful of filling on each pastry square. Fold corners over the filling and pinch to seal.
- Brush tops with beaten egg for a golden finish.
- Bake for 15-20 minutes until puffed and golden brown.
- Let cool slightly before serving warm.
